Hey, Nina! I saved us a table by the window. It's quieter here.
嘿,妮娜!我幫我們留了靠窗的位子。這裡比較安靜。
#2
Perfect, thanks! I really needed a break today. My morning has been incredibly hectic.
太好了,謝謝!我今天真的很需要休息一下。我的早晨一直忙得不可開交。
#3
Same here. I've been staring at my self-evaluation form for two hours straight.
我也是。我盯著我的自我評估表已經連續兩個小時了。
#4
Oh right, performance review season. Have you finished writing your goals for next quarter yet?
喔對,績效評估季到了。你寫完下個季度的目標了嗎?
#5
Not yet. I find it hard to evaluate my own achievements without sounding too modest or arrogant.
還沒。我覺得很難在不聽起來太過謙虛或自大的情況下,去評估我自己的成就。
#6
I completely understand that struggle. The trick is to use specific data to support your claims.
我完全理解那種掙扎。訣竅在於使用具體的數據來支持你的主張。
#7
That's a good point. I suppose I could mention the campaign that increased our engagement by thirty percent.
那是個好主意。我想我可以提一下那個讓我們的參與度增加了百分之三十的活動。
#8
Absolutely! That campaign was outstanding, and it clearly demonstrated your strategic thinking skills.
當然!那個活動非常出色,而且它清楚地展示了你的策略思考能力。
#9
Thanks, that means a lot coming from you. What about the feedback part? That always makes me nervous.
謝謝,這對我來說意義重大,尤其是從妳口中說出來。那關於回饋的部分呢?那總是讓我感到緊張。
#10
Well, from an HR perspective, I'd say constructive feedback is meant to help, not criticize.
嗯,從人力資源的角度來看,我會說建設性的回饋是為了提供幫助,而不是為了批評。
#11
I know that logically, but last year my manager suggested I needed improvement in delegation skills.
我理智上明白,但去年我的主管建議我在委派任務的技巧上需要改進。
#12
And how did you respond to that feedback? Did you take any concrete steps afterward?
那你當時如何回應那項回饋?你之後有採取任何具體的行動嗎?
#13
Actually, I did. I started assigning more responsibilities to my junior team members this year.
事實上,我有。我今年開始將更多職責分配給我的初級團隊成員。
#14
That's excellent progress! Make sure you highlight that improvement in your self-evaluation document.
那是很棒的進步!務必在你的自我評估文件中強調那項改進。
#15
Good idea. I also want to set a goal around pursuing a promotion to senior director.
好主意。我還想設定一個關於爭取晉升為資深總監的目標。
#16
That sounds like a realistic goal. By this time next year, you will have led three major campaigns.
那聽起來像是一個務實的目標。到明年這個時候,你將已經領導過三個重大活動了。
#17
One more piece of advice. When you discuss goals with your manager, frame them as mutually beneficial.
還有一點建議。當妳與經理討論目標時,將它們框架為對雙方都有利的。
#18
You mean I should explain how my promotion would also benefit the department as a whole?
妳的意思是我應該解釋我的升職將如何對整個部門也有利嗎?
#19
Exactly. Managers appreciate employees who think beyond their own individual career growth.
沒錯。經理們欣賞那些思考超越個人職涯成長的員工。
#20
Nina, you always give the best advice. I feel much more confident about my review now. Thanks!
Nina,妳總是能給出最好的建議。我現在對我的考核感到有信心多了。謝謝!
#21
Anytime! Let me know how it goes. I'm sure you'll do brilliantly.
不客氣!讓我知道進展如何。我相信你會表現得很出色。
